Quote:
Originally Posted by sirbruce View Post
This is a known issue. You're not limited by the number of downloads; you're limited to a total number of *devices* that you can download to. The publisher actually has the option of spcifying the limit, but the default is 6 devices. The only real problem is if have more 6 Kindle devices. When you deregister the old one your licenses are not automatically "freed".
are you sure ? in one of the comments (June 20th, 2009 at 12:08 am), the author of the article says :

Quote:
I would be very happy for Amazon to come along and tell me that the information that THEIR rep gave me is wrong. BUT…before I posted I tried downloading one book over and over again and it eventually stopped letting me.
that sounds like a limit on number of downloads, not registered devices, to me.
